Snow Helmets & Goggles
Get on the snow with the best helmet and goggles from the brands you know and trust.
6 products
6 products
Filter By
No products found
Get on the snow with the best helmet and goggles from the brands you know and trust.
6 products
Sign up to Rider Rewards and earn points every time you make a purchase in store and online.
*Conditions Apply